/* CSS Document */
#LeftLink{ 
 font-size:12px;   font-family:Verdana, Geneva, sans-serif; font-weight:bold;
	color:#000;
 

}
#LeftLink:hover{ 
 font-size:12px;   font-family:Verdana, Geneva, sans-serif; font-weight:bold;
	 color:#999;
	 


}

.header{
	font-family:Verdana, Arial, Helvetica, sans-serif;
/*	border:1px solid #DBDBDB;*/
	background-color:#F5F5F5;
	font-weight:bold;
	color:#999999;
	font-size:12px;
	padding-left:5px;
}
.adminText{
	color:#666666;
	font-size:12px;
	font-family:Geneva, Arial, Helvetica, sans-serif;
}
.travelbox{
	margin-top:10px;
}
.travelbox td{
	background-color:#EDEDED;
	/*border-left:1px solid #E9E9E9;
	border-right:1px solid #E9E9E9;
	border-bottom:1px solid #E9E9E9;*/
	background-image:url(images/imag_r3_c3.jpg);
	background-position:-50px -1px;
	background-repeat:no-repeat;
}
.travelbox #tdSpace{
	background-image:none;
	background-color:#FFFFFF;
	border:0px solid #FFFFFF;
}
.travelboxmore{
	background-position:-50px -1px;
	background-repeat:no-repeat;
	margin-top:10px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:13px;
	/*border:#E9E9E9 1px solid;*/
	width:100%;	
}
.travelboxmore h5
{	
	clear:both;
/*	border:1px solid #EFEFEF;*/
	font-size:14px;
	background-color:#FCFCFC;
	
}
.clsh5{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:13px;
	clear:both;
/*	border:1px solid #EFEFEF;*/
	font-size:14px;
	background-color:#FCFCFC;
}
.travelboxmore p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#484848;
}

#noBorder{
	background-image:none;
	border:none;
	 
}
.dMore{
	width:69px;
	height:20px;
	background-image:url(images/morebt.jpg);
}
.contents td{
	background-image:none;
}
.nobg td{
	background-image:none;
	background:none;
}
.nobg h3{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#666666;
}
.nobg p{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#666666;
}

.arrowlistmenu{
width: 100px; /*width of accordion menu*/
}


.arrowlistmenu .menuheader{ /*CSS class for menu headers in general (expanding or not!)*/
font: bold 14px Arial;
color: white;
background: black url(images/titlebar.png) repeat-x center left;
margin-bottom: 0px; /*bottom spacing between header and rest of content*/
text-transform: uppercase;
padding: 4px 0 4px 10px; /*header text is indented 10px*/
cursor: hand;
cursor: pointer;
}

.arrowlistmenu .openheader{ /*CSS class to apply to expandable header when it's expanded*/
background-image: url(images/titlebar-active.png);
}

.arrowlistmenu ul{ /*CSS for UL of each sub menu*/
list-style-type: none;
margin: 0;
padding: 0;
margin-bottom: 8px; /*bottom spacing between each UL and rest of content*/
}

.arrowlistmenu ul li{
padding-bottom: 2px; /*bottom spacing between menu items*/
}

.arrowlistmenu ul li a{
color: #666666;
background: url(images/arrowbullet.png) no-repeat center left; /*custom bullet list image*/
display: block;
padding: 2px 0;
padding-left: 19px; /*link text is indented 19px*/
font-family:Verdana, Arial, Helvetica, sans-serif;
text-decoration: none;
font-weight: bold;
/*border-bottom: 1px solid #dadada;*/
font-size: 80%;
}

.arrowlistmenu ul li a:visited{
color: #A70303;
}

.arrowlistmenu ul li a:hover{ /*hover state CSS*/
color: #A70303;
 
}

/* ----------------------------------------------------- */
.glossymenu{
margin: 0px 0;
padding: 0;
width: 170px; /*width of menu*/
/*border: 1px solid #EFEFEF;*/
border-bottom-width: 0;

}

.glossymenu a.menuitem{
/*background: #CCCCCC url(images/imag_r1_c5.jpg) repeat-x bottom left;
background-color:#F00;*/
 
font: bold 14px   Arial, Helvetica, sans-serif;
color: white;
display: block;
position: relative; /*To help in the anchoring of the ".statusicon" icon image*/
width: auto;
padding: 4px 0;
padding-left: 10px;
text-decoration: none;
border-bottom:#FFFFFF 0px solid; /*Nuwan change*/
  
 background:url(images/naviDot.jpg); background-repeat:repeat-x;
color:#666;
padding-bottom:6px; 
}


.glossymenu a.menuitem:visited, .glossymenu .menuitem:active{
 
color:#000;
}

.glossymenu a.menuitem .statusicon{ /*CSS for icon image that gets dynamically added to headers*/
position: absolute;
top: 5px;
right: 5px;
border: none;
}

.glossymenu a.menuitem:hover{
 
color:#000;
}

.glossymenu div.submenu{ /*DIV that contains each sub menu*/
background:  ;
}

.glossymenu div.submenu ul{ /*UL of each sub menu*/
list-style-type: none;
margin: 0;
padding: 0;
}

.glossymenu div.submenu ul li{
/*border-bottom: 1px solid #F3F3F3;*/
}

.glossymenu div.submenu ul li a{
display: block;
font: normal 13px "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;
color: black;
text-decoration: none;
padding: 2px 0;
padding-left: 10px;
}

.glossymenu div.submenu ul li a:hover{
/*background: #DFDCCB;*/
colorz: white;
 color:#2c5e65;
}
#ajaxticker1{
/*border: 0px solid #CCCCCC;*/
background-color: #0F0;
}


#ajaxticker1 div{ /*IE6 bug fix when text is bold and fade effect (alpha filter) is enabled. Style inner DIV with same color as outer DIV*/
 
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
height: 190px;
}
#ajaxticker1 div a{
	color:#000000;
	font-size:10px;
	text-decoration:none;
	font-weight:bold;
	float:right;
}
#ajaxticker1 div li{
	list-style:none;
}
#ajaxticker1 div a:hover{
	color:#006600;
}
.someclass{ //class to apply to your scroller(s) if desired
}

.rt_description{
text-align:left;
margin-left:10px;
font-size:14px;
padding-top:30px;
}
.message_div
{
	 
	font-size:small;
	font:Arial, Helvetica, sans-serif;
	font-weight:bold;
	
}

A:link, A:visited, A:active
{
	border-style: none;
}

.login
{
color:#FFFFFF;
font-weight:bold;
font-family:Arial, Helvetica, sans-serif;
font-size:14px;
font-size-adjust:none;
}

.tbox 
{
/*border:1px solid #D6DEE0;*/
color:#666666;
font-family:Arial,Helvetica,sans-serif;
font-size:8pt;
}

.italicstext {
color:#1C4667;
font-family:Arial,Helvetica,sans-serif;
font-size:8.2pt;
padding-left:10px;
}

.logintbl
{
/*border-bottom:1px solid #C3C3C3;
border-left:1px solid #C3C3C3;
border-right:1px solid #C3C3C3;
border-top:1px solid #C3C3C3;*/
}
.whitebg
{
	background-image:none;
	 
}

.glossymenuX{
background:url(images/imag_r1_c5.jpg);

padding-bottom:0px;
width: 172px; /*width of menu*/
height:22px;
/*border: 1px solid #EFEFEF;*/
border-bottom-width:-10px;
padding-top:5px;
margin-bottom:0px;

}

.glossymenuX a.menuitem_{
font: bold 14px "Lucida Grande", "Trebuchet MS", Verdana, Helvetica, sans-serif;
color: white;
display: block;
position: relative; /*To help in the anchoring of the ".statusicon" icon image*/
width: auto;
padding: 0px 0pt 4px 10px;
padding-left: 10px;
text-decoration: none;

}



input
{
/*border: 1px solid #666666;*/
}

/*.leftlink:link { color:#333;  }
.leftlink:hover { color:#333; font-weight:bold;  }
.leftlink:active { color:#333;  }
.leftlink:visited { color:#333;  }*/
